Naina Devi Temple

Naina Devi Temple is one of Nainital’s most revered religious sites, dedicated to Goddess Naina Devi. Legend has it that the temple is built on the spot where the eyes (naina) of Goddess Sati fell when Lord Shiva carried her body. It holds immense religious significance for Hindu devotees who come here to seek blessings and offer prayers.

Church

St. John’s Church in Nainital is a historical landmark. It was established in 1844 and is one of the oldest churches in North India. The church’s neo-Gothic architecture and beautiful stained glass windows are a testament to the British colonial era. It holds religious significance for Christians and historical significance for all visitors.
